About video quality: the R2 DVD isn't top notch (banded gradients from production especially), but there is a clear quality gap between it and the US dvd used by BluDragon. That naturaly determines the quality of the rip itself.
1. Color balance is off in R1, the video is too dark, detail gets hidden in it, etc.
2. R1 has high level of composite artifacts, you can even see some faint dotcrawl (on blue traffic sign) in shot3, but it actually happens on yellow too, which is something I haven't seen very often. You'll see what I mean as soon as the episode title appears on the screen in the R1 rip. There is also nice rainbowing on the english ending credits...
3. R1 is more blurry.
The shots were chosen to match the dual audio rip, subjectively I had worse impression from BluDragon's video when I watched it. Sadly it seems I deleted it since.

OnDeed
April 8th 2010 (3 years and 1 month and 12 days)» OnDeed
Edit: Other possible short term solution that I can think off: demuxing the subtitles out and opening them separately; or plain remuxing with mkvmerge. I have no idea what goes on in vlc though.I can confirm that VLC media player 1.0.5 seems to have a bug causing this.
Some good news though: extracting the subs and loading them separately solves the issue. Remuxing with mkvmerge also makes it work in VLC. See attachments for the subtitle files.
